Notable Quote

"Modern government is a black hole for gratuitous goods. It does not operate gratuitously, but in all its activities is deeply interested in its own survival and flourishing. The main beneficiaries of the state are its own servants, especially its bureaucratic and political leadership, whereas it systematically destroys the true sources of gratuitous goods: families, friendship, private associations, businesses, and the market process."

Hülsmann, Jörg Guido event 2024

From Abundance, Generosity, and the State (p. 395)

Context: From the conclusion — on why the state cannot be a genuine source of generosity and instead crowds out its real foundations
